BloodCarnival Posted September 1, 2014 Share Posted September 1, 2014 the 'rotations' are like the ones in standard survival missionsRotation A is a 5 min, 10 min, 25 min, 30 min, etc.Rotation B is at 15 min, 35 min, 55 min, etc.Rotation C is at 20 min, 40 min, 60 min , etc.bassically goes A A B C A A B C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Cryp2Nite Posted September 1, 2014 Share Posted September 1, 2014 Time spent tier (rewards cycle every 20 minutes): Tier 1 / Rotation A: 5, 10 minutes; 25, 30 minutes; etc. Tier 2 / Rotation B: 15 minutes; 35 minutes; etc. Tier 3 / Rotation C: 20 minutes; 40 minutes; etc.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
